Will Search For You Always

(Poem)


will search for you always

in the blazing fire

and fleeting embers

when gloomy is the night’s

horizon of fright

will search for you always

in the heart and blood

of the oppressed class

in the bended spines

of exploited workers

and enslaved farmers

yes, will search for you always

by the shore of my soul

while onrushing are the waves

and hissing is the lightning

and rumbling is the thunder

in the panorama of love

for our liberating aspirations.


yes, will search for you always

in the pricking amorseco

along the yellowish path of hope

of barren, grieving ricefield

will search for you always

in the intertwining cogon grass

on hills and savannas

in the crawling cadena de amor

on forgotten graves

of dedicated warriors

for the freedom and glory

of the downtrodden class

and the emancipation

of la tierra pobreza

from the manacles of injustices

and chains of exploitation.


yes, will search for you always

in every dusk bidding adieu

or on mornings the dews descend

on desolate blades of grass

hoping we’ll soon meet

as our veins are conjoined

by the onslaught of penury and grief

and our blood simmers

with the kiss

of the easterly wind

of rampaging protests

and our hearts embrace

the revolution of love’s dedication

for the emerald-filled future

of our beloved land.


yes, will search for you always

and we’ll meet and rejoice soon

when the talahib fully blooms

and blood flows

from the calvary’s ovary

and drown we will

the worm-infested face and body

of the exploitative ruling class!


(My English version of LAGI KITANG HAHANAPIN)
